Transaction 24c487bd75a7b8981d6515eddfad670742f50045758fa9c53b307316c6ff2953
1 Input
2 Outputs
- 24c487bd75a7b8981d6515eddfad670742f50045758fa9c53b307316c6ff2953:0
- 24c487bd75a7b8981d6515eddfad670742f50045758fa9c53b307316c6ff2953:1
value 16355904
address 1HUCSdN4iXAmJEQyNVwWNmhSDCYvtM4jj7
value 46942419
address 33UJdrxo3zfmSwskixoi2Tu4VN9hvAisNf